Emotional triggers can feel overwhelming — especially when they show up around familiar people or environments. In this episode, Julie shares practical tools rooted in emotional regulation, self-compassion, and trauma-aware techniques to help you move from feeling triggered to feeling centered.

You’ll learn:

• Why naming the exact emotion reduces overwhelm
• How to soothe your nervous system in real time
• What coping statements help you stay grounded
• Simple self-care strategies that offer true relief
• How to respond to triggers without reacting to pain

Brave Move:

Identify one trigger and one compassionate statement you’ll use next time.
